Wireless communication has become a key aspect of our daily life where applications including voice, video, surveillance, health monitoring, transportation are among the many applications provided by current and future communication technologies. Recently, the Internet technology has undergone enormous changes since its early stages and it has become an important communication infrastructure targeting anywhere, anytime connectivity. Currently, an entirely new paradigm of communication has emerged with the inclusion of "machines" in the communications landscape. With the introduction of machine-to-machine (M2M), the next generation Internet or the Internet-of-Things (IoT) has to offer the facilities to connect different objects together whether they belong to humans or not. The ultimate objective of M2M communications in IoT is to construct comprehensive connections among all machines distributed over an extensive coverage area. The projected massive introduction of communicating machines has to be planned for and accommodated with applications requiring wide range of requirements and characteristics such as mobility support, reliability, coverage, required data rate, power consumption, hardware complexity, and device cost. Other planning and design issues for M2M communications include the future network architecture, the massive growth in the number of users, and the various device requirements that enable the concept of IoT. x000D
This proposal is part of Summit Tech. Inc. initiatives to support NB-IoT using an IMS architecture. In that, the proposal will address the important aspects of the implementation and adaptability of the narrow-band IOT (NB-IOT) technology, a new standard recently considered by the 3rd Generation Partnership Project (3GPP) committee. Different aspects such as the implementation issues and possible adaptation of the IP Multimedia Subsystem (IMS), as being an all-IP simple yet efficient architecture, will be investigated in the context of NB-IOT. In this collaborative work, Summit's main objective is to contribute to the standardization of these new technologies. x000D
